Dead coin battery

If the key fob's unlock button isn't working, there may be an issue with the coin battery. The battery should last between three and four years if used regularly but it is possible to die unexpectedly. The car makers have developed fail-safes that allow you to lock and start the vehicle even if the key fob is dead.

The battery inside the key fob is normally held in place by metal clips that hold it in place. They complete the circuit. The battery may not be charged if the clips are worn or dirty. Also, the battery needs to be the right size and type. If the battery is too small or large, it will not fit on the fob and will not function properly.

Key fob batteries are commonly sold under different names, such as CR2016 and CR2032 (though these are not interchangeable). The best way to determine what type you should buy is to read the manual of your owner or look at the fob to find the label that provides the exact details.

Once you've got the right battery that you want to replace, it can be done in just a few moments. Most fobs come with the option of a slider, switch or a gap. These can be used to pry the cover and replace the old battery. Make sure that the new battery is of the same voltage and that it is placed in the correct way.

Water damage

Even if your key fob survived the wash cycle or an immersion in the pool, water is not good for electronics. It can ruin batteries and cause significant damage to the electronic chip inside. Fortunately, there are actions you can take to minimize the damage.

It is essential to first get rid of the battery first, and then dry the inside as possible. You can also make use of a cotton swab that has been coated in 90 percent isopropyl ethanol to clean the battery and the circuit board.

After you've cleaned your key fob, wait a few days for it to completely dry out. You can accelerate the process by placing it on a shelf where it won't be disturbed. Once you are sure that the battery is totally dry, insert the new battery and use it as usual.

If your key fob still not working it could be because the receiver module in your car is damaged and is not able to transmit signals. It's costly to repair, but it's worth it if you don't need to replace your vehicle.

The most straightforward way to fix a faulty key fob is to change the battery. Removing the battery can restore the radio signal and make your key fob work again. If the issue persists then you should seek out professional help.

Keyless entry systems that fail

The key fob can be a fantastic convenience in vehicles but it can also be a hassle when it ceases to function. It's generally easy to get your key fob running. A dead battery in the coin slot is the most common reason for a fob that is malfunctioning. It can be replaced within minutes. Other causes are signal interference, a bad module and other electrical issues.

The first step is to ensure that the battery is of the correct voltage and has been properly put in. It is also important to select the correct battery type. The internal circuitry of the device may be damaged when you use an unsuitable battery. the correct size or is not polarized. You can also check the fuses to make sure they aren't blown out or melted.

Another possibility is that the transponder inside the key may have been damaged or even lost. This problem will require further investigation by a qualified mechanic or a dealer for cars.

Many dealerships and auto locksmiths can reprogram a car's key fob for a small fee, but this can be costly. If you have an extra, it could be worth trying to reprogram the fob yourself. The instructions are usually found in the owner's manual. If you don't have a manual, you can find instructions online or on YouTube.
